Checking detailed information of the proxy data
The operation method or the panels may differ based on the models and versions of the camera.
Press the <THUMBNAIL> button.
The thumbnail screen appears on the viewfinder screen.
Press the <THUMBNAIL MENU> button and select 
[PROPERTY]  [CLIP PROPERTY] from the thumbnail menu.
A screen like the one below is displayed. Use the cursor buttons to 
move the cursor to the [PROXY] item.
Press the <SET> button.
Detailed information about the proxy data is displayed as below.
[FORMAT]
The file format of the recorded data is 
displayed.
[VIDEO CODEC]
Video codec information of the recorded data 
is displayed.
[VIDEO FRAME RATE]
Video frame rate information of the recorded 
data is displayed.
[VIDEO BIT RATE]
Video bit rate information of the recorded 
data is displayed.
[VIDEO RESOLUTION]
The video resolution of the recorded data is 
displayed.
[ASPECT RATIO]
The aspect ratio of the recorded data is 
displayed.
[TC SUPER]
An indication whether the TC (time code) 
display is superimposed over the recorded 
video.
[AUDIO CODEC]
Audio codec information of the recorded data 
is displayed.
[AUDIO BIT RATE]
Audio bit rate information of the recorded 
data is displayed.
[AUDIO SAMPLING 
RATE]
Audio sampling rate information of the 
recorded data is displayed.
[NUM.OF AUDIO CH]
The number of audio channels of the 
recorded data is displayed.
Error displays about proxy data recordings
If an error occurs during recording the proxy data, check the entries in the following table and take necessary actions.
Error displays
(viewfinder screen)
Behavior and cause
Action to take
[PROXY BOARD ERROR] or 
[PROXY REC WARNING]
Proxy data recording will stop, but recording of the original 
material will continue.
 
f
Error in the board
[PROXY BOARD ERROR]
 
f
Proxy data recording error
[PROXY REC WARNING]
 
f
If a proxy data recording error occurs, the proxy data currently 
being recorded will be processed as below:
-  The proxy data being recorded to the P2 card will be 
deleted.
-  The proxy data being recorded to the SD memory card will 
not be restored.
The proxy data will not be properly recorded. Turn the camera 
off and turn it back on again to check the recording and 
playback.
[NEAR END (SD)]
Recording of the original materials and proxy data will continue.
 
f
The remaining SD memory card capacity is getting low 
(approximately shorter than one minute).
After finishing recording, insert a new SD memory card.
[EOM (SD)]
Proxy data recording to the SD memory card will stop, but 
recording to the P2 card will continue.
 
f
The remaining SD memory card capacity ran out.
After finishing recording, insert a new SD memory card.
